## Changelog — Sweepline 4.2.0

Changed defaults: the data-retention sweeper now runs hourly instead of nightly, and the default purge window shrinks from 90 to 30 days. Tenants without explicit overrides inherit these immediately after upgrade, so please flag this in the release notes. The full set of effective defaults shipping with 4.2.0 is listed below.

settings of yawif-yafop:
[druys]
port = 9000
region = south-3
host = druys.zemvarsoft.internal
team = frador
timeout_ms = 3000
retries = 4

**Break-glass: Flaky DNS in the Quillmere cluster**

New folks: occasionally the internal resolver in Quillmere returns stale records, and services like `ledger-sync` start timing out. Normal fix is restarting the resolver pods, but if the control plane itself can't resolve the admin endpoint, you're stuck. That's when break-glass applies. It grants direct console access to the resolver hosts, bypassing SSO. The session is logged and reviewed. To initiate break-glass, you'll need the passphrase listed below.

recovery phrase for bawif-fajef: gorwyn-ulawyn-rusvan-druius-holius-julael-ulaix

## 3.2.0 — Key Rotation and Pinning Policy

The Larkspur plugin registry has rotated its release signing key as part of scheduled maintenance. Alongside this, dependency pinning is now enforced: plugin manifests must pin direct dependencies to exact versions, and floating ranges will be rejected at upload starting next cycle. Lockfiles are validated against the manifest during ingestion. Plugins signed with the retired key remain installable for ninety days. Verify all new uploads against the key below.

deploy key for kahag-kagaf: bky9_uLYdkfG6Z